Handover Note — Director Transition

To my successor: the main open item is concentration risk. Kelmont Foods represents 47% of revenue at the Brightmere division. Contract renews in fourteen months; their procurement team is already signalling price pressure. Pipeline work to offset this is underway but thin. Key contacts and account history are in the shared drive. Read the deal files before your first review. The agreed strategy is set out in the note below.

board note of tagug-hahag: Praionax Logistics is in early talks to buy Julaxek Group for about $36.3 million. The Julmir launch date is March 1, and nothing goes to the press before then.

Handover: tailfox CLI

You'll own tailfox, our log-tailing CLI. Build with `make dev`; binaries ship weekly. Most tickets are auth token expiry or region flag confusion. Don't touch the streaming protocol without talking to the Pipeworks team first. Setup steps, flag reference, and release checklist are all on the internal page below.

operations page: https://confluence.lumicsys.internal/projects/display/projects/display

Internal Memo — Legacy Pricing Adjustment, Clarion Suite

Finance team: effective next quarter, legacy Clarion Suite customers move to an uplift of 7%, phased over two billing cycles. Modelling by Ines Varga shows churn risk concentrated in the sub-50-seat tier, where retention offers are authorised. Please update renewal forecasts accordingly. The strategic rationale appears in the confidential note directly below.

management briefing: Headcount on the Belix team goes from 60 to 93 by the end of November. Gross margin on Belix came in at 23 percent against a plan of 47 percent.

## Authentication

Heads up for reviewers: the calendar sync conflict fix touches auth because Driftwell's resolver now talks to both the Havenmoor calendar API and our own merge service. Previously we piggybacked on the user's session cookie, which broke whenever conflicts were resolved by the background worker. Now the worker carries its own bearer token and the merge service checks it on every conflict-resolution call. Nothing fancy — standard Authorization header. If you want to poke the staging resolver while reviewing, use this token:

login token, yajeg-fawif: eyJhbGciOiJIUzI1NiIsInR5cCI6IkpXVCJ9.eyJzdWIiOiIEdPQYnZXaZIn0.HSRTnYZBx0Qc